Transaction 32fa8c24377965d5c505d6ec2ce78a2d67231f725ea20adcddd62b00afbc4f23
1 Input
2 Outputs
- 32fa8c24377965d5c505d6ec2ce78a2d67231f725ea20adcddd62b00afbc4f23:0
- 32fa8c24377965d5c505d6ec2ce78a2d67231f725ea20adcddd62b00afbc4f23:1
value 377025
address 1CWFyLbh5wcKrDAyDe2GQS9yJbDBF3F4Wq
value 21101799
address 1CVYhuubmZTuabQ2DonbrbzL8ootPZPgcp